Well, the Silent Twins had a number of key events in their real story. Firstly, they grew up in an environment where they didn't quite fit in. This led to their withdrawal from society and into their own little world. Then came their delinquent behavior, which included things like theft and setting fires. When they were caught and sent to prison, it was a big turning point. In prison, they had a unique situation where they were together yet still isolated in a way. And of course, Jennifer's passing, which was a very sad and life - changing event for June.

The Silent Twins' story is quite complex. June and Jennifer Gibbons had a very special relationship. They started writing novels together and seemed to be in their own little universe. However, their silence and odd behavior made them outcasts in society. They were sent to Broadmoor Hospital, a high - security psychiatric facility. Their time there was difficult, and they were often studied by psychiatrists. In the end, Jennifer died mysteriously, leaving June to try to find her place in a world she had long been removed from.
